What is an SSL Certificate?

  • SSL is one of the best ways to establish encryption link between a server and a customer or you can also say an encryption between a web server and a web browser. SSL certificate permits personal information such as credit card numbers, bank account details or social media credentials to be sent out very securely. The main purpose of SSL certificate is to make secure sitting with the user’s web browser through the SSL protocol.
  • Security is one of the most important things on the internet. An SSL certificate ensures your customers that their information is going to a correct way and safe from any kind of hack. Any website that proves its security will attract more visitors to their site. And it is important whether you are running a website for a membership service, online shopping, a social media or more.
  • Visitors smoothly recognize your website’s security through your website address that starts “https://…” that means your site is safe to access and SSL is enabled on it.
  • In short, SSL certificate is used to protect every sensitive detail transmitted between the servers and computers.

How Does an SSL Certificate Work?

SSL works between a customer’s web browser and your site. It’s a kind of process that makes sure the encryption of data processing, and no unauthorized activity can detect the information and hack it. SSL certificate also stops cybercriminals to divert visitor traffic to their own site with the help of their own encryption.

Nowadays, mostly browser comes with SSL capabilities that provide protection to your website in two ways:

Enable Encryption:

Sharing your personal or financial details online can be scary for you. And every customer thinks lots of time while entering that. A wide range of sites such as Amazon, Flipkart, and more use SSL protocol, and customer feel safe to use them without any scare. Enable an SSL certificate to make your customer worry to share their any kind of personal data and the reason behind it is SSL.

 Verify the Site’s Owner Identity:

The identity of your site is one of the most important things that allow users to access. An SSL certificate verifies the owner of a website and also generates a layer of trust and truth. Earlier than the SSL certificate will be issued to identify the website owner; it has to be verified via various procedures. After getting an SSL certificate, you can easily put it on your website and then identify yourself to customers.
